He’s the Devil by Tobi Coventry, Abrams Press, $28.00 320 pages 

 

He’s the Devil by Tobi Coventry is a wildly entertaining debut that blends dark humor, psychological tension, and supernatural intrigue into an unforgettable ride. Simon’s orderly life begins to unravel when his mysterious new roommate, Massimo, arrives with an unsettling presence that quickly transforms their apartment into a place of strange noises, eerie dreams, and mounting dread. Coventry balances absurd comedy with genuine suspense, creating a story that feels both unsettling and irresistibly fun. With sharp writing and a bold, imaginative voice, this literary thriller explores identity, temptation, and the darkness lurking beneath everyday life. It’s a clever, addictive novel that keeps readers hooked from start to finish.

Kill Dick by Luke Goebel, Red Hen Press, $26.95, 280 pages

 

Dark, daring, and razor-sharp, Kill Dick is a gripping literary thriller that plunges readers into the seductive chaos of Los Angeles. When a string of murders targeting addicts begins to surface, privileged dropout Susie Vogelman finds herself tangled in a web of corruption connected to her own family. Goebel crafts a stylish, satirical narrative that blends suspense with biting social commentary, creating a mystery that feels both thrilling and thought-provoking. With vivid prose and an atmosphere thick with tension, the novel delivers a bold and unforgettable reading experience that keeps you turning pages long into the night.

A Spell for Saints and Sinners by Emily Carpenter

 

Set against the haunting beauty of Savannah, A Spell for Saints and Sinners is an intoxicating blend of Southern suspense, class intrigue, and hints of the supernatural. Ingrid White, a struggling psychic, finds herself drawn into the glamorous world of a powerful local family, where ambition, secrets, and dangerous magic collide. Carpenter masterfully layers atmosphere and tension, blurring the line between real power and mystical influence. The result is a hypnotic mystery that explores ambition, temptation, and the lengths people will go to secure their place in the world. Moody, immersive, and deliciously suspenseful, this novel casts a spell readers won’t soon forget.

The Insomniacs by Allison Winn Scotch

 

The Insomniacs offers a fresh, emotionally rich take on the mystery genre. When four sleepless strangers begin meeting at an all-night diner, their late-night conversations gradually forge an unexpected bond. But when one member of the group suddenly disappears, their quiet friendship transforms into a race to uncover the truth. Scotch skillfully combines suspense with heartfelt storytelling, exploring loneliness, trust, and the connections that form in life’s most uncertain moments. With compelling characters and a steadily building mystery, this novel delivers both emotional depth and page-turning intrigue in equal measure.

Hard Times by Jeff Boyd, Flatiron Books, $29.99, 352 pages

In Hard Times, Jeff Boyd crafts a powerful and suspenseful novel set in the complex landscape of Chicago. When a shocking incident sends ripples through a struggling high school community, teacher Buddy Mack finds himself caught between loyalty, justice, and survival. Boyd’s layered storytelling weaves together multiple perspectives, creating a gripping mystery rooted in social realities and moral dilemmas. The novel’s richly drawn characters and emotionally resonant themes give the story both weight and urgency. Gritty yet compassionate, Hard Times is a compelling crime novel that captures the human cost of secrets and the courage it takes to confront them.

A Ghastly Catastrophe by Deanna Raybourn

Fans of clever historical mysteries will find plenty to love in A Ghastly Catastrophe, the latest adventure featuring the brilliant Veronica Speedwell and her partner Stoker. When a mysterious corpse appears near Highgate Cemetery, the duo soon uncovers a chilling trail that leads to a secret society obsessed with immortality. Raybourn’s signature blend of sharp wit, historical detail, and thrilling intrigue makes this installment especially delightful. With sparkling dialogue and a twisting investigation filled with danger and deception, this Victorian-era mystery offers a perfect mix of humor, suspense, and irresistible charm.
